On a salary of £80,500 in England, Wales or Northern Ireland, you'd take home an estimated £57,247 a year. That works out at £4,771 a month, or £1,101 a week, after Income Tax and National Insurance.

You get the full tax-free Personal Allowance of £12,570, so that amount of your income isn't taxed at all. The remaining £67,930 is charged Income Tax.

Part of your income falls into the higher rate band, taxed at 40%. Altogether you'd pay £19,632 in Income Tax and £3,621 in National Insurance this year.

Add it all up and deductions come to £23,253, an effective deduction rate of 28.9%. You keep 71.1% of your gross salary.
